A Design Method of Rubber Vibration Isolator

  • Based on the finite element analysis as well as the stiffness calculation of rubber vibration isolator, combined with the relation between rubber hardness and rubber mechanical constant symbolized by C10and C01, this paper introduces a flow chart for rubber vibration isolator design and development, and an application instance has been given. The rubber hardness were reversely designed for a fixed stiffness isolator from the flow chart, by which the design efficiency of the rubber vibration isolator is enhanced.
